Output 50d5e27d76f4bf11d53bf8123ab93f02542997b15981963ca80e8e56a9c93081:0

value
189960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ca906097f39fa32c2571b05e0a4d494a9feb42a OP_EQUAL
address
3FyMpS7BwReXbYronZ2ZbuU5GciLrpC96u
transaction
50d5e27d76f4bf11d53bf8123ab93f02542997b15981963ca80e8e56a9c93081
spent
true